I've been working out religiously 6 days a week (not just being there, but bringing it). I've lost 8lbs since i've been tracking my measurements but i'm not losing inches. I make sure I measure the same places, measuring tape straight (not twisted), measure tape not squeezing my skin (giving false numbers), eating right (not yesterday) but my inches aren't changing.
Anyone knows what's going on here? Or is it just operator error?

willing to give a guess!.... Losing weight....you can't decide where your body is going to lose inches 1st, just like you couldn't add the inches either. Your losing weight thats the only thing thats important. As you continue will see the inches go down,congrats on the loss! Might want to go to 5 days intensity & take 6 th day easy! Its a marathon not a sprint to a "Healthy Lifestyle" for the rest of your life..0
